首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
在下列的程序的横线处填上适当的语句,使该程序的输出为12。 #include<iostream> using namespace std; class TestClass { public: int a,b
在下列的程序的横线处填上适当的语句,使该程序的输出为12。 #include<iostream> using namespace std; class TestClass { public: int a,b
admin
2010-06-06
33
问题
在下列的程序的横线处填上适当的语句,使该程序的输出为12。
#include<iostream>
using namespace std;
class TestClass
{
public:
int a,b;
TestClass(int i,int j)
{
a=i;
b=j;
}
};
class TestClass1:public TestClass
{
int a;
public:
TestClass1(int x):TestClass(x,x+1){}
void show()
{
______;//输出基类数据成员a的值?
cout<<b<<endl;
}
};
int main()
{
TestClass1 d(1);
d.show();
return 0;
}
选项
答案
cout<<TestClass::a
解析
题目中程序TestClass为基类,TestClass1为派生类,在主函数中定义TestClass1对象d(1)。根据题目要求“输出基类数据成员a的值”,基类为TestClass,利用::域运算符取其成员a的值。
转载请注明原文地址:https://jikaoti.com/ti/7uW0FFFM
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
以下叙述错误的是
编写一个函数,从num个字符串中找出最长的一个字符串,并通过形参指针max传回该串地址。(注意:主函数中用料料作为结束输入的标志。)注意:部分源程序在文件PROGl.C中。请勿改动主函数main和其他函数中的任何内容,仅在函数fun的花
设变量x和y均已正确定义并赋值,以下if语句中,在编译时将产生错误信息的是()。
请编写函数fun,函数的功能是求出二:维数组周边元素之和,作为函数值返回。二维数组中的值在主函数中赋予。例如:二维数组中的值为:13579299946
给定程序MODI1.C中函数fun的功能是:输出M行M列整数方阵,然后求两条对角线上元素之和,返回此和数。请改正程序中的错误,使它能得出正确的结果。注意:不要改动main函数,不得增行或删行,也不得更改程序的结构!#include
给定程序中,函数fun的功能是:计算下式前n项的和作为函数值返回。例如,当形参n的值为10时,函数返回:-0.204491。请在程序的下划线处填入正确的内容并把下划线删除,使程序得出正确的结果。注意:源程序存放在考生文件夹下的BLANKl.C中。不得
数据库系统的三级模式不包括()。
请编写函数fun,对长度为7个字符的字符串,除首、尾字符外,将其余5个字符按ASCII码降序排列。例如,原来的字符串为CEAedca,排序后输出为CedcEAa。注意:部分源程序在文件PROGl.C中。请勿改动主函数main和
在关系中凡能惟一标识元组的最小属性集称为该表的键或码。二维表中可能有若干个键,它们称为该表的()。
下面关于编译预处理的命令行中,正确的是()。
随机试题
28岁,足月妊娠并风湿性心脏病,心功能Ⅱ级,胎头吸引器助产,产后2h内阴道出血200ml,子宫轮廓清楚,心率120次/分。呼吸24次/分,双肺可闻及小水泡音,宫底脐下2指。对该患者正确的治疗是()
Gaueher病人的特点是
导致脐带脱垂的常见原因有,①头盆不称;②先露入盆受阻;③胎盘位置较低;④脐带过长
患者,女,29岁。患近视10年,双眼矫正视力1.2(-6.00D),1周前拟行LASEK手术,术前检查发现眼压偏高,右眼26mmHg,左眼28mmHg。提示:本病例多次眼压测量在25~30范围,进一步检查,双眼房角窄Ⅱ,双眼视乳头C/D=0.5,视野未
诊断首先考虑为为确诊需进一步检查
非水碱量法的常用溶剂为
甲公司2007年度发生的下列交易或事项中,不应采用未来适用法进行会计处理的有()。
企业融资租赁设备是其从事生产经营活动的物质基础,因此支付的租赁款支付的资金应在现金流量表“经营活动产生的现金流量”项目列示。()
下列各种物资中,应当作为企业存货核算的有()。
WhatisSallydoingnow?
最新回复
(
0
)